Description

Functions as a Lead of the healthcare team, coordinates departmental operations that ensure quality patient care in a safe, healing environment that is patient and family centered. Demonstrates responsibility and accountability for own professional practice. Has appropriate clinical skills to be an expert resource. Is available and supportive to employees and understands priorities/needs of the department. Is a staff role model for professional nursing practice. May recommend to management in efficient resource allocation by assuring appropriate patient assignments, staffing, and scheduling. Demonstrates performance consistent with the strategic plan of the organization and the KP nursing mission and values.

Basic Qualifications:
Experience

  • 1-year recent (within the last 3 years) full-time equivalent experience in L & D, or successful completion of a KP L&D course (which includes basic fetal monitoring and NRP) or approved equivalent within prior 12 months.



Education


  • N/A



License, Certification, Registration

  • Registered Nurse License (California)



  • Basic Life Support from American Heart Association



  • Advanced Cardiac Life Support



  • Neonatal Resuscitation Program



  • Association of Women's Health, Obstetric and Neonatal Nurses Advanced Fetal Monitoring Certificate within 12 months of hire



Additional Requirements:

  • May be expected to cross train to at least 1 other Perinatal area.

  • Ability to scrub and circulate as required.
